Hi, as there are some more users using uClibc-ng stuff, I would like to share more often any features and bug fixes I am working on.
The last release removed some stuff, which should be better communicated in advanced. Lesson learned. I am working on following new stuff: - integration of features required to build and run systemd. - preadv&pwritev syscall wrappers - secure_getenv function - simple uchar.h - addition of libidn support in getnameinfo()/getaddrinfo() This allows to build and run minimal systemd without major patching. Some nss code need to be disabled via a patch. - integration of AARCH64 support from GNU libc - static bootup in Qemu works - ld.so support is missing - NPTL/TLS is missing - fixing sh2 flat support for Numato Mimasv2 (bug report sent to elf2flt mailinglist) - fixing mips32r6/mips64r6 support, help requested via eMail to some Imgtec developers (unfortunately without response) The initial submitter no longer working for Imgtec and mostly works on ARM/AARCH64 now. Static bootup in Qemu works, ld.so fails. - Fixing broken ld.so support for NIOS2, adding NPTL/TLS support - Adding support for more noMMU FDPIC targets (sh2, arm) - there is an old SH uClibc branch I am trying to merge, but I have an unresolved linking error It might have something todo with missing trap handler inside binutils/gcc, because the generated code adds an abort(). I have seen similar issue in Xtensa before Max added the GCC trap handler. If anyone want to help with some of the tasks or bugfixes, please contact me!
